About the job Oncology Nurse - Permanent Job NSH

We are looking for Oncology Nurses to start a career at one of the NHS Trusts in the UK. Locations: Bedfordshire, Cambridge, Hertfordshire, Essex, Milton Keynes, Norfolk, Norwich, Anglia, King’s Lynn, Hertfordshire, Suffolk, Blackpool, Leeds, Mid Yorkshire.

Requirements:

Education:

1. 10 years of schooling before entering the Nursing programme

2. Degree in Nursing (Bs, Ms, PhD)

3. Professional registration in the country of practice

English language:

Intermediate English proficiency with the intention to take either IELTS or OET test:

  • IELTS (minimum score of 7.0 in listening, speaking, reading and 6.5 in writing)
  • OET (minimum score of B in listening, speaking, reading and C+ in writing)

Work experience:

At least 6+ months in Cancer Care / Oncology. Successful candidates will be expected to do the NMC registration (Nursing Medical Council).

NMC registration:

Part 1: CBT (done online before nurses come to the UK)

Part 2: OSCE (nurses will sit this exam in the UK within 6 months from the employment start date)

Expenses:

Covered by the Trust:

OSCE, NMC registration, Visa costs, Travel expenses, Accommodation (up to 3 months)

Covered by the Nurse:

IELTS/OET (£155), CBT (£83), NMC Application (£140), NMC Registration (£153)

Salary scale:

Before completing the NMC registration: £21,800 (Band 4)

Once candidate completes the NMC registration: £25,900 (Band 5) - £31,360 (Band 6)

Successful candidates will be employed as Band 3 and will have a pay rise opportunity (Band 5) after they pass the OSCE exam which could be as soon as 3 months.
